The NVIDIA Legal team is seeking in-house Senior Competition Counsel in Brussels, Belgium to be part of a dynamic and growing company and Legal team. NVIDIA’s Legal Department operates at the intersection of law and technology. We provide legal solutions impacting some of the most important trends in technology, including graphics, artificial intelligence, and high-performance computing. As a team, we engage with engineers and management on a vast array of legal issues across the world!

What you’ll be doing:

  • Partnering with the legal team and management on our competition matters.

  • Interfacing with European regulators (both EC and NCAs) and other regulators from around the world.

  • Working with cross-functional, global NVIDIA teams, such as NVIDIA’s contract and investment teams, on ways to help promote competition.

What we need to see:

  • A law degree and license to practice law in Europe

  • 12+ years of experience at a law firm, regulatory agency, or company.

  • Strong written and verbal advocacy skills.

  • Exceptional legal judgment across a wide variety of subject matters.

Ways to stand out from the crowd:

  • Experience in high-tech industry.

  • Demonstrate a proactive, enthusiastic, and team-focused approach to your work.

  • Passion for learning new areas of law.
